Santorini's Volcanic History: A Tremor Timeline

Santorini's dramatic landscape is a direct result of its volcanic past. The island's formation is linked to a massive Minoan eruption around 1600 BC, one of the largest volcanic events in human history. This cataclysmic eruption shaped the caldera we see today, a vast, submerged crater. While the Minoan eruption was devastating, Santorini remains volcanically active.

Recent Tremor Activity:

While major eruptions are infrequent, smaller seismic events—earthquakes and tremors—are relatively common. These tremors are usually minor and go unnoticed by most visitors. However, monitoring by the National Observatory of Athens and other geological agencies keeps a close watch on seismic activity. You can often find up-to-date information on their websites. It's important to note that these tremors are generally not cause for alarm; they are a natural part of the island's geological processes.

Understanding the Risk:

The risk of a significant volcanic eruption in Santorini is considered low, but not nonexistent. Scientists continuously monitor the volcano for signs of increased activity. Any substantial changes would trigger appropriate warnings and evacuation plans. The likelihood of experiencing a dangerous tremor during your visit is statistically quite low.

Staying Safe During Your Santorini Trip:

While the risk of a major volcanic event is low, it's always wise to be prepared. Here are some practical safety tips:

Before You Go:

  • Check for travel advisories: Before your trip, check the official travel advisories issued by your government and relevant organizations regarding Santorini.
  • Review your travel insurance: Ensure your travel insurance covers potential disruptions due to natural events.
  • Familiarize yourself with emergency procedures: Learn about local emergency numbers and evacuation procedures.

During Your Trip:

  • Stay informed: Pay attention to local news and official announcements regarding volcanic activity or seismic events.
  • Follow instructions: If authorities issue warnings or evacuation orders, follow them promptly and calmly.
  • Be aware of your surroundings: Pay attention to your environment, especially when in areas close to the caldera.
  • Pack appropriately: Have a small emergency kit that includes essential supplies such as water, snacks, and a flashlight.

What to Do During a Tremor:

If you experience a tremor, stay calm. Most tremors are minor and will be brief. If indoors, stay away from windows and heavy objects. If outdoors, move away from buildings and power lines. Find a safe, open area to wait until the tremor subsides.
